Itinerary Information
Commencing the journey, the day trip to Machu Picchu kicks off with a 5:00 AM hotel pickup for an early start to a day filled with exploration and adventure.
Travelers will board the train at 7:15 AM in Ollantaytambo for a scenic journey to Machu Picchu. Upon arrival, a 3-hour guided exploration of the ancient Inca citadel will provide deep insights into its history and significance.
After the tour, visitors have the option to further explore the site or relax at the hot springs in Machu Picchu town.
The return journey by train is scheduled for 5:30 PM, followed by transportation back to Cusco with a hotel drop-off, concluding a day rich in Inca history and guided discovery.

Amidst the breathtaking landscapes of the Andean region lies Machu Picchu, a UNESCO World Heritage Site that beckons adventurers seeking a glimpse into ancient Inca civilization.
Machu Picchu, built in the 15th century, served as a royal estate or sacred religious site for the Inca emperor Pachacuti. Its intricate stone structures and terraces showcase the architectural prowess of the Incas.
